Subject: Ownership change — serverless cold starts

Team, ahead of the weekly eng sync: responsibility for cold-start mitigation on the Fernloft handlers is moving off the platform squad. Pre-warming budgets, the snapshot loader, and latency dashboards all transfer with it. Questions about the warm-pool rollout should go to the new owner, whose name appears below.

account owner for bafof-yaguf: Norir Tamys Jormir Isteth

Ticket: SplitPath assignment service — intermittent connection failures

Since last night's deploy, the SplitPath A/B assignment service is dropping roughly 3% of database connections under peak load, causing fallback to default variants. Pool size and timeout settings appear unchanged; suspect the new replica endpoint. Please hold the release until confirmed. The service is currently configured with the connection string below.

database URL for bahop-yagep: mssql://sildor_svc:35ha7jz@db-fb6d.nelvrodyn.example:5432/casath

Minutes — Management Meeting, Vexlor Industries

Attendees agreed to a write-down of aging stock at the Draymoor warehouse, chiefly the Corvex-3 fittings line. Finance confirmed the adjustment will post this quarter. Marta Delven will brief auditors; operations will clear shelf space by month-end. For the incoming director: disposal options are still open. The confidential note on forward plans follows below.

internal memo for kajef-bagaf: Silionax Freight is in early talks to buy Silathax Freight for about $30.4 million. The Aldael launch date is January 3, and nothing goes to the press before then.

Handover Note — Lease Renegotiation, Ferndale Site

From Director Aldwin to Director Merrow. Status: landlord (Copperfield Estates) countered at 8% uplift; we hold at 4% plus a break clause in year three. Surveyor report supports our position on dilapidations. Next step: final meeting scheduled; legal brief is drafted. Do not concede on the break clause. Heads of department should hold facilities spend steady until signed. Context on why this site matters strategically is set out below.

board note of tagug-hahag: Praionax Logistics is in early talks to buy Julaxek Group for about $36.3 million. The Julmir launch date is March 1, and nothing goes to the press before then.